Root-climbing liana of up to 20 m high, functionally dioecious;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">free-growing branches</emphasis>
many-ribbed, slightly angular, old branches quadrangular, with erect, white stellate hairs (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13A</figureCitation>
);
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">leaves</emphasis>
decussate, petiole terete, sometimes abaxially flattened, color dark green, sometimes drying black, pubescent with small, erect, whitish to yellowish stellate hairs, 1.5-4 cm long, leaving a semicircular scar on the branch when leaves shed; lamina spoon-shaped, obovate to elliptic, (slightly) asymmetric, coriaceous, 15-29 cm long, 8.5-18 cm broad, with varying length-width ratios, base cuneate, acute or decurrent, apex rounded to acuminate, leaf margin (slightly) dentate, venation brochidodromous, veins 8-9 pairs, adaxial leaf side with protruding midvein and primary veins, secondary veins slightly protruding, primary veins join to form submarginal vein, dark green, slightly pubescent with white stellate hairs, especially near the margin, abaxially with protruding veins, midvein notoriously protruding, opaque olive green, pubescent with stellate white hairs, primary veins branching towards the margin, ending in a submarginal vein very near the margin, secondary and tertiary veins forming a reticulate network, connecting the primary veins, acarodomatia numerous, consisting of an often small simple cavity in axils of midvein and primary veins, sometimes covered by a membrane;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">inflorescence axis</emphasis>
in the axils of kataphylls of 1-1.4 cm long or fully grown leaves, pubescent with erect, white, stellate hairs (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13C</figureCitation>
), 6-25 cm long, many-ribbed, with 2 opposite rapidly shedding leaf or kataphyll pairs along the axis, petiole of the leaves 5-10 mm long, lamina obovate to lanceolate, (slightly) asymmetric, 2-7 cm long, 1.4-4.3 cm broad, margin glandular dentate, small, appressed, stellate, abaxially and adaxially with white hairs along the midveins, similar pubescence between the veins but not appressed and larger, veins 6 pairs, all protruding, in the case of kataphylls, these initially protecting the small inflorescence buds (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13A</figureCitation>
), followed by elongation of the axis occurring between the kataphylls and the inflorescence bud,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">apex of the inflorescence axis</emphasis>
woody, quadrangular, elongated bract scars visible, thickening at the top, 7-8 mm broad, 2 mm high in functionally female plants, 6-7 mm broad, 2-3 mm high in functionally male plants, inflorescence bracts cucullate, dark green, coriaceous, abaxially (densely) pubescent with small, erect, whitish and yellowish stellate hairs,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">inflorescences</emphasis>
lateral, opposite, 1-2 pairs of inflorescences per flowering branch, flowering branch continues growing rapidly during inflorescence development, with up to three decussate leaf pairs above the inflorescences, with appressed, whitish and yellowish stellate hairs, dense when young, rapidly shedding, inflorescence axes with basal lignified parts of inflorescences of previous years visible in well-collected specimens, allowing to observe growth and flower periodicity, these rests 2.5-5 cm apart, 7 cm when inflorescence originate in the axils of the regular leaves, with none or one decussate leaf pair (or the scars of these leaves) in between, inflorescence umbellate, buds up to 4 cm broad and 4.5 cm high before opening, in flowering stage 7-19 cm diameter, 4-12 cm high, with 5-9 main axes in functionally male plants, 4-8 main axes in functionally female plants, partial inflorescences dichasia, secondary and tertiary inflorescence axes with whitish and/or reddish stellate hairs;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">enlarged marginal flowers</emphasis>
generally present (but e.g. absent in
<emphasis ital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">Samain et al. 2011-064</emphasis>
) (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13B</figureCitation>
), terminally placed in a cyme, 1.8-4 cm diameter, sepals with marked palmate veins, fully separated or fused at the base, sometimes one or two reduced or even absent, pistils very rudimentary, pedicel 1-3.5 cm long;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">flower pedicel of reduced flowers</emphasis>
1-2 mm long in functionally male flowers, 1-5 mm long in functionally female flowers,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">receptacle</emphasis>
semiglobose in functionally male flowers, broadly semiglobose in functionally female flowers,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">ovary</emphasis>
inferior,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">calyx lobes</emphasis>
4, triangular, translucid, 0.2-0.5 mm long, 0.6-1 mm broad,
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">petals</emphasis>
4, adaxially red, abaxially purple with white margin, valvate, cucullate with a small mucron at the apex, coriaceous, 1.5-3 mm long, 1-1.5 mm broad;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">functionally male flowers</emphasis>
(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13C</figureCitation>
): hypanthium 1.5-2 mm diameter, 1.5 mm high, stamens 8, well-developed, filaments 1.2-2 mm long, anthers 1-1.5 mm long, 0.5-1 mm broad, purple, pistils 2, very reduced, 0.5 mm long, stigmas not penicellate;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">functionally female flowers</emphasis>
(Fig.
<figureCitation captionStart="Figure 13" captionStartId="F13" captionText="Figure 13. Hydrangea trianae A branch with leaves seen abaxially and inflorescence buds B functionally female inflorescence with enlarged marginal flowers C basal portion of functionally male inflorescence with densely pubescent apex of the inflorescence axis, and a few open male flowers with large stamens D close-up of functionally female flowers with petals, reduced stamens and large pistils. A, C field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 064 B, D field images of collection Samain et al. 2011 - 067." figureDoi="10.3897/phytokeys.171.56351.figure13" httpUri="https://binary.pensoft.net/fig/501380"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">13D</figureCitation>
): hypanthium 1.2-2.2 mm diameter, 1.5 mm high, stamens 8, very reduced, filaments 0.2-0.5 mm long, anthers 0.2-0.4 mm long, 0.1-0.2 mm broad, pistils 2(-3), 1.5-2 mm long, broad at the base, narrower in the middle and broadening towards the apex, enlarging up to 3.2 mm during fruit maturation, stigmas apically clavate and shortly penicellate, 0.5 mm long;
<emphasis bold="true" ital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">fruit</emphasis>
a semiglobose capsule, apically with a conspicuous border, dark reddish brown, 2.5 mm high, 4-4.5 mm broad above, 3-4 mm diameter, the part around the pistils thickening upwards up to 1 mm during fruit maturation, opening between the two pistils to release seeds, seeds not seen.

<taxonomicName class="Magnoliopsida" family="Hydrangeaceae" genus="Hydrangea" higherTaxonomySource="CoL" kingdom="Plantae" lsidName="Hydrangea trianae" order="Cornale" pageId="0" pageNumber="91" phylum="Tracheophyta" rank="species" species="trianae">
<emphasis ital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">Hydrangea trianae</emphasis>
</taxonomicName>
is known from cloud forest and remnants of this vegetation type at elevation between 400-3680 m. Moreover, it has been noted to occur in disturbed or late secondary forests.

<paragraph pageId="0" pageNumber="91">
<taxonomicName class="Magnoliopsida" family="Hydrangeaceae" genus="Hydrangea" higherTaxonomySource="CoL" kingdom="Plantae" lsidName="Hydrangea trianae" order="Cornale" pageId="0" pageNumber="91" phylum="Tracheophyta" rank="species" species="trianae">
<emphasis ital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">Hydrangea trianae</emphasis>
</taxonomicName>
should not be considered a synonym of
<taxonomicName family="Hydrangeaceae" kingdom="Plantae" lsidName="H. peruviana" order="Cornale" pageId="0" pageNumber="91" rank="species" species="peruviana">
<emphasis italics="true" pageId="0" pageNumber="91">H. peruviana</emphasis>
</taxonomicName>
, from which it can be distinguished by the notoriously coriaceous leaves, the abaxial reticulate network of secondary and tertiary veins connecting the primary ones, and the abaxial white pubescence.
</paragraph>
